Transaction 511059efe6587ae6fb4f4eb69d92975980301ea43daf15345807ebfd7913ba4b
1 Input
1 Output
-
511059efe6587ae6fb4f4eb69d92975980301ea43daf15345807ebfd7913ba4b:0
- value
- 52751
- script pubkey
- OP_0 OP_PUSHBYTES_20 6efddcaced9fca7a32f630aad7f8d099ef85e0bc
- address
- bc1qdm7aet8dnl985vhkxz4d07xsn8hctc9u62zw58